DAWSON CREEK, B.C. – A Northeast BC Predators player has made the cut to represent British Columbia at the 2022 National Aboriginal Hockey Championships.
During a selection camp last weekend, Dawson Creek product Morgan LaFleur-Hamann successfully tried out for Team BC in Chilliwack.
She was joined by fellow Predators teammate Kendra Schlamp from Moberly Lake will join the roster as an affiliate player.
The 2022 National Aboriginal Hockey Championships will take place from May 7th to 14th in Membertou, Nova Scotia.
